Ravens Waive Jamal Lewis, Hope To Re-Sign Him
28th February, 2007 - 6:29 pm
NFL.com - The Ravens have waived running back Jamal Lewis, general manager and executive vice president Ozzie Newsome announced today.

But, just one day before the start of free agency, that doesn't mean that the seven-year veteran won't don a Ravens' jersey in the future. Newsome expressed his desire to re-sign Lewis sometime this offseason.

"We are involved in negotiations with Jamal, and there has been good dialogue," said Newsome. "Jamal has been a significant contributor to us in the last seven seasons." [READ]
